Form Factors and Acoustic Designs

Choosing the right physical design is the first step in finding your ideal headphones. The shape and size of your gear directly dictate comfort, portability, and the overall sound presentation.

Your daily routine will largely decide which of these popular styles fits best.

Over-Ear Headphones (Circumaural)

These models feature large earcups that completely surround the ear. This design creates a superior soundstage, allowing instruments to feel spaced out rather than crammed inside your head.

Because the pressure is distributed across the skull rather than directly on the earlobes, over-ear models offer maximum comfort for extended listening sessions. The larger physical footprint also allows manufacturers to pack in massive batteries for extended use.

However, these benefits come with drawbacks. Over-ear headphones are inherently bulky, making them less convenient for travel, and the thick ear cushions can trap heat around your ears on warm days.

On-Ear Headphones (Supra-aural)

On-ear headphones rest directly on the cartilage of the outer ear rather than cupping it entirely. They serve as an excellent middle ground for portability since they are significantly smaller and lighter than over-ear alternatives.

The smaller profile makes them easier to stash in a bag while still delivering a robust sound profile. The main downside is the clamping force required to keep them secure.

Depending on the tension of the headband, this pressure can cause physical fatigue on the outer ear after an hour or two of continuous wear.

In-Ear Monitors and True Wireless Stereo (TWS)

Earbuds offer the ultimate in portability and convenience. True Wireless Stereo models eliminate all cables, providing complete physical freedom.

Because they sit inside the ear canal, they offer excellent passive noise isolation by physically blocking out external sounds. The secret to maximizing comfort and bass response lies entirely in the ear-tips.

Selecting the correct size of silicone or foam tip creates a proper seal. Without a tight seal, the earbuds will feel loose and the audio will sound thin and hollow.

Closed-Back Versus Open-Back Designs

Acoustic design refers to the outer shell of the earcups. Closed-back headphones feature solid plastic or metal outer enclosures.

This design traps sound inside for complete privacy and prevents audio from leaking out into the room. It is the best choice for offices or public transit. Open-back headphones feature perforated or mesh outer shells.

This allows air and sound to flow freely through the earcups. The result is a highly natural, expansive listening experience that feels like you are sitting in a room with live speakers. However, everyone around you will hear your music, and you will hear every sound in your environment.

Connectivity

Black Sony wireless headphones on laptop keyboard

How your audio gear connects to your devices affects both sound fidelity and daily convenience. The choice between a physical cable and a Bluetooth connection impacts everything from freedom of movement to battery management.

The Wireless Experience

Bluetooth technology offers the incredible convenience of cord-free movement. You can clean the house, commute, or exercise without a tether catching on a doorknob and violently pulling the headphones off your head.

Modern iterations also feature Bluetooth Multipoint functionality. This allows you to connect to a laptop and a smartphone simultaneously, letting you stream music from your computer and seamlessly answer an incoming phone call without digging through settings menus.

The primary trade-off is managing battery life anxiety, as a dead battery renders wireless headphones useless until they can be recharged.

Decoding Bluetooth Codecs

A codec is simply the software language your device uses to package and send audio over the air to your headphones. Standard listening usually relies on SBC or AAC formats.

These compress the audio files to ensure a stable connection, and they sound perfectly fine for casual streaming or podcasts. If you want higher resolution audio, you need hardware that supports advanced codecs like aptX or LDAC.

These formats transmit larger amounts of data at faster speeds, preserving more detail from high-quality source files.

The Wired Advantage

While cables might seem old-fashioned, analog connections retain several massive benefits. A wired connection guarantees zero audio latency.

This means the sound perfectly matches the visuals on a screen, making wired headphones the superior choice for competitive gaming or precision video editing. Wires also deliver uncompressed audio fidelity, bypassing the data loss associated with wireless transmission.

Furthermore, a standard wired headphone does not require batteries, providing infinite playtime as long as your device has a headphone jack or an appropriate adapter.

Essential Features and Terminology Decoded

Woman wearing headphones at train station platform

Modern audio gear comes packed with software enhancements and specific hardware ratings. Knowing exactly what these terms mean helps you filter out marketing fluff and focus on the practical benefits that improve your listening experience.

Active Noise Cancellation Versus Passive Isolation

Blocking out the world relies on two different methods. Passive isolation refers to the physical sound-blocking provided by the materials of the headphones.

Thick foam ear cushions or snug silicone ear-tips act like earplugs to physically block high-frequency noises. Active Noise Cancellation is a digital process.

ANC utilizes built-in microphones to listen to the environment around you. The software then generates an inverse sound wave to cancel out low-frequency drones, such as airplane engines or humming air conditioners.

Transparency and Ambient Modes

Sometimes you need to remain aware of your surroundings without constantly taking your headphones off. Transparency or ambient mode solves this by using the external ANC microphones to actively pump outside noise into your ears.

This feature is incredibly useful for safety. It allows urban runners to hear approaching traffic or office workers to have brief conversations with colleagues while leaving their earbuds securely in place.

Microphone Quality and Voice Pick-Up

Headphones serve as vital communication tools for phone calls and virtual meetings. A good microphone system relies on more than just high-quality sensors.

The best models utilize beamforming technology, which focuses the microphone array directly on your mouth while actively ignoring sounds coming from other directions. Premium models also incorporate background wind reduction software to prevent harsh buffeting noises from ruining your outdoor phone calls.

Durability and IPX Ratings

Hardware durability is categorized by standardized Ingress Protection or IPX ratings. These codes translate exactly how much water and dust a pair of headphones can survive.

A rating of IPX4 means the device is splash-resistant and can handle light rain or a sweaty workout. If you need something for intense outdoor running in heavy downpours or the ability to rinse your earbuds under a faucet, you should look for higher ratings like IPX7, which guarantees the device can survive full submersion in water.

Matching Headphones to Your Lifestyle

Woman sitting on public bus wearing black headphones

Finding the best audio gear is directly tied to your daily routines. A pair of studio monitors might sound breathtaking, but they will be virtually useless if you try taking them on a morning run.

The Commuter and Frequent Flyer

If you spend hours on buses, trains, or airplanes, isolation is your absolute highest priority. You will want to invest heavily in top-tier Active Noise Cancellation to block out engine hums and noisy passengers.

Since space is limited in a carry-on or backpack, foldability and a lightweight design make storage much easier. Battery life is another major consideration.

Look for models boasting twenty or more hours of playback to ensure your music or podcasts survive long international flights without needing a mid-trip recharge.

The Athlete and Gym-Goer

Working out requires gear that stays in place and survives intense physical exertion. High IPX sweat and water resistance ratings are non-negotiable if you want your earbuds to survive daily gym sessions or runs in the rain.

A secure physical fit is equally important. Ear wings and over-ear hooks prevent earbuds from popping out during heavy movement.

Finally, tactile buttons are vastly superior to touch controls on athletic models. Swiping a smooth touch panel with sweaty fingertips is incredibly frustrating, whereas a physical button offers immediate, reliable feedback.

The Office and Remote Worker

For those spending eight hours a day on video calls and focused tasks, all-day physical comfort takes precedence over massive bass or extreme water resistance. Lightweight on-ear or over-ear models with plush memory foam will prevent headaches during long shifts.

Multi-device connectivity, such as Bluetooth Multipoint, allows you to seamlessly jump from a Zoom call on your laptop to a phone call on your mobile device. You will also need highly effective, noise-rejecting microphones to ensure clients hear your voice clearly over the sounds of typing or background office chatter.

The Critical Listener

Some users want to sit back, close their eyes, and analyze every single instrument in a track. Critical listeners should focus on high-resolution audio compatibility and standard wired setups to eliminate data compression and latency.

A neutral sound profile is vital here. Instead of artificially boosted bass or treble, a neutral tuning delivers the audio exactly as the producer intended in the recording studio.

Open-back over-ear designs are highly recommended for this group, as they provide a wide, natural soundstage for dedicated listening sessions in a quiet room.

Budget Expectations and Value Tiers

Closed back headphones with brown cushions on a speaker

Price tags in the audio market vary wildly, from cheap checkout-aisle impulse buys to high-end luxury items. Establishing a firm financial boundary helps narrow down your options immediately.

Entry-Level (Under $50)

Shopping in this bracket requires setting realistic expectations. You are paying for essential functionality rather than premium materials or advanced software.

The goal is to find acceptable sound reproduction and basic build quality. While you might find rudimentary wireless capabilities, you will generally sacrifice features like Active Noise Cancellation or high-resolution codecs.

Products in this range are perfect as backup pairs or for younger users who might easily lose a more expensive device.

Mid-Range ($50 – $150)

This tier represents the consumer sweet spot and offers the highest overall value. You can easily find highly reliable wireless connections, decent active noise cancellation, and comfortable ear cushion materials.

Brands competing in this space pack their models with competitive features to stand out, meaning you get robust performance without draining your bank account. These models easily handle daily commuting, gym sessions, and casual listening with excellent proficiency.

Premium Flagships ($150 – $350+)

Entering the premium space means you are paying for cutting-edge technology and exceptional build quality. These models introduce advanced software tricks like spatial audio for immersive movie watching and adaptive ANC that automatically adjusts to your environment.

You are also buying premium aesthetics, with materials like brushed aluminum and supple leather replacing standard plastics. Furthermore, products in this tier offer seamless ecosystem integration.

Devices from brands like Apple, Sony, or Bose will effortlessly sync and pair with other hardware from their respective lineups.

Audiophile and Luxury ($400+)

The luxury tier caters to purists seeking reference-grade audio quality. Manufacturers at this level prioritize acoustic perfection over smart features.

You will often find boutique craftsmanship, hand-assembled components, and exotic materials like wood or aerospace-grade metals. These products frequently utilize specialized hardware, such as planar magnetic drivers, which respond to audio signals faster than traditional dynamic drivers.

This results in breathtaking clarity and detail, tailored specifically for those who view audio reproduction as an art form.

Frequently Asked Questions

Are over-ear headphones better than earbuds?

Neither style is objectively better, because they serve completely different purposes. Over-ear models typically provide a wider soundstage and much longer battery life for extended listening sessions. Meanwhile, earbuds offer unmatched portability and convenience, making them ideal for rigorous exercise and daily commuting.

Do I really need active noise cancellation?

Active noise cancellation is highly recommended if you frequently commute, travel on airplanes, or work in a loud office environment. This technology digitally blocks out low-frequency background drones, allowing you to focus on your audio without turning the volume up to dangerous levels.

How long do wireless headphone batteries typically last?

Battery life varies significantly based on the physical design and your personal listening habits. True wireless earbuds generally offer five to eight hours of continuous playback per charge. Conversely, full-sized over-ear headphones can easily deliver anywhere from twenty to forty hours of uninterrupted listening.

Can I use wireless headphones for competitive gaming?

While wireless technology has improved, standard Bluetooth connections still suffer from minor audio lag. This slight delay can negatively impact fast-paced competitive gaming. For the best gaming experience, you should rely on a wired connection or specialized wireless headsets that use dedicated USB transmitters.

What does an IPX4 water resistance rating mean?

An IPX4 rating indicates that your specific audio device is protected against splashing water from any direction. This level of durability means the headphones will easily survive light rain or a sweaty workout at the gym, but they cannot be fully submerged in water.
